Skip to content

Commit 359a600

Browse files
authored
GH-47058: [Release] Update Release Management Guide to reflect status in preparation for Arrow 22 (#47474)
### Rationale for this change The Release suffered some changes around automated signature and verification tasks that were not reflected on the Release Management guide. The C# implementation has also been moved to it own repository, I took the time to reflect that change on the Release Management guide too. ### What changes are included in this PR? Update release management guide to cover automated signing of source artifact and automated trigger for verification tasks. Remove C# from the Release management guide and post-steps. ### Are these changes tested? Not necessary but I'll trigger preview docs. ### Are there any user-facing changes? No * GitHub Issue: #47058 Authored-by: Raúl Cumplido <[email protected]> Signed-off-by: Raúl Cumplido <[email protected]>
1 parent 9013abc commit 359a600

12 files changed

+45
-112
lines changed

.pre-commit-config.yaml

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-361,8 +361,8 @@ repos:
361361
?^dev/release/07-binary-verify\.sh$|
362362
?^dev/release/binary-recover\.sh$|
363363
?^dev/release/post-03-binary\.sh$|
364-
?^dev/release/post-10-docs\.sh$|
365-
?^dev/release/post-11-python\.sh$|
364+
?^dev/release/post-08-docs\.sh$|
365+
?^dev/release/post-09-python\.sh$|
366366
?^dev/release/setup-rhel-rebuilds\.sh$|
367367
?^dev/release/utils-generate-checksum\.sh$|
368368
?^python/asv-install\.sh$|
@@ -387,8 +387,8 @@ repos:
387387
?^dev/release/05-binary-upload\.sh$|
388388
?^dev/release/binary-recover\.sh$|
389389
?^dev/release/post-03-binary\.sh$|
390-
?^dev/release/post-10-docs\.sh$|
391-
?^dev/release/post-11-python\.sh$|
390+
?^dev/release/post-08-docs\.sh$|
391+
?^dev/release/post-09-python\.sh$|
392392
)
393393
- repo: https://github.com/trim21/pre-commit-mirror-meson
394394
rev: v1.6.1

dev/release/post-07-csharp.sh

Lines changed: 0 additions & 64 deletions
This file was deleted.
File renamed without changes.
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-75,12 +75,12 @@ def bump_versions(*targets)
7575
case bump_type
7676
when :minor, :patch
7777
sh(env,
78-
"dev/release/post-11-bump-versions.sh",
78+
"dev/release/post-10-bump-versions.sh",
7979
released_version,
8080
@release_version)
8181
else
8282
sh(env,
83-
"dev/release/post-11-bump-versions.sh",
83+
"dev/release/post-10-bump-versions.sh",
8484
released_version,
8585
@next_version)
8686
end

0 commit comments

Comments
 (0)